#include <bits/stdc++.h>
#pragma GCC optimize ("O2")
#pragma GCC optimize ("unroll-loops")
//#pragma GCC optimize("no-stack-protector,fast-math")
using namespace std;
typedef long long ll;
typedef long double ld;
typedef pair<int, int> pii;
typedef pair<pii, int> piii;
typedef pair<ll, ll> pll;
#define debug(x) cerr<<#x<<'='<<(x)<<endl;
#define debugp(x) cerr<<#x<<"= {"<<(x.first)<<", "<<(x.second)<<"}"<<endl;
#define debug2(x, y) cerr<<"{"<<#x<<", "<<#y<<"} = {"<<(x)<<", "<<(y)<<"}"<<endl;
#define debugv(v) cerr<<#v<<" : ";for (auto x:v) cerr<<x<<' ';cerr<<endl;
#define all(x) x.begin(), x.end()
#define pb push_back
#define kill(x) return cout<<x<<'\n', 0;
const ld eps=1e-7;
const int inf=2000000010;
const ll INF=10000000000000010LL;
const int mod = 1000000007;
const int MAXN = 200010, LOG=20;
ll n, m, k, u, v, x, y, t, a, b, ans;
ll dp[MAXN][2];
vector<pii> G[MAXN];
void dfs(int node, int par){
dp[node][0]=0;
dp[node][1]=-inf;
for (pii p:G[node]) if (p.first!=par) dfs(p.first, node);
ll sum=0;
for (pii p:G[node]) if (p.first!=par) sum+=max(dp[p.first][0], dp[p.first][1]+p.second);
dp[node][0]=sum;
for (pii p:G[node]) if (p.first!=par) dp[node][1]=max(dp[node][1], sum-max(dp[p.first][0], dp[p.first][1]+p.second)+p.second+dp[p.first][0]);
//dp[node][0]=sum;
}
int main(){
ios_base::sync_with_stdio(false);cin.tie(0);cout.tie(0);
//freopen("input.txt", "r", stdin);
//freopen("output.txt", "w", stdout);
cin>>n;
assert(n<=10000);
for (int i=1; i<n; i++){
cin>>u>>v>>x;
G[u].pb({v, x});
G[v].pb({u, x});
}
/*
dfs(4, 4);
for (int i=1; i<=n; i++){
debug(i)
debug2(dp[i][0], dp[i][1])
cerr<<'\n';
}
*/
//return 0;
for (int i=1; i<=n; i++){
for (int j=1; j<=n; j++) dp[j][0]=0, dp[j][1]=-inf;
dfs(i, i);
ans=max(ans, dp[i][0]);
//debug2(i, dp[i][0])
}
cout<<ans<<'\n';
return 0;
}
